STATUTORY RULES.

1935. No. 50.

 

REGULATION UNDER THE DEFENCE ACT 1903-1934.*

I, THE GOVERNOR-GENERAL in and over the Commonwealth of Australia, acting with the advice of the Federal Executive Council, hereby make the following Regulation under the Defence Act 1903-1934.

Dated this twenty-ninth day of May, 1935.

Governor-General.

By His Excellency’s Command,

Minister of State for Defence.

 

Amendment of Royal Military College Regulations. 

Adjustment of accounts.

Regulation 52 of the Royal Military College Regulations is amended by inserting at the end of sub-regulation (1) the following proviso:—

“Provided that the Commandant may authorize the first adjustment of a cadet’s account to be deferred until the commencement of the Autumn Term in the year next after that in which the cadet joined.”
